Young adults participate in all aspects of operations, including restoration and flight activities. Port Townsend Aero Museum, located in Port Townsend, WA, promotes research and public education through its Museum collection. at the port townsend aero museum, the display of vintage aircraft, artifacts, and aviation art are secondary to our educational programs, which are centered around our youth volunteers. The museum is dedicated to teaching youth age 13 and up for free all of the aspects of the aircraft as well as flying lessons. Donations are appreciated. Pietenpol Sky-Scout.
